## Break-Glass Access — Marlowe Resolver Incident Path

When the Tanbury edge resolvers flake (intermittent NXDOMAIN on healthy records), normal admin access may fail because the auth gateway itself depends on DNS. This page covers emergency access only. Connect directly to the resolver host by IP from the management bastion, bypassing name lookup entirely. The break-glass account works offline and is audited; file an incident report within 24 hours of use. At the prompt, supply the recovery passphrase that appears below.

strongbox words: oliael-gilax-lamael

Hi team,

Before I hand off the 3.2 release, please note the humidity sensor drift reported on Verdana controllers in the Elmbrook trial site. Drift exceeds 4% after roughly ten days of continuous operation; firmware 3.2.1 adds an automatic recalibration cycle every 72 hours. Support should advise growers to install 3.2.1 and trigger a manual recalibration once. The hotfix bundle must be verified before distribution, so I'm including the signing key used for the 3.2.1 packages below.

release key, fahof-yagap: bky3_m5d

Subject: Warranty-cost overrun — Q3 detail

Finance team,

Warranty claims on the Cindral pump series ran 38% above reserve this quarter, driven largely by seal failures in units shipped from the Northgate facility. Root cause is confirmed; a supplier change takes effect next month. I've attached revised accrual figures and a bridge to the original forecast. Please review before Friday's close. The confidential note on related plans follows below.

Regards,
Tomas

confidential, yafof-tawef: The finance team signed off on a budget of $34.3 million for Project Zorox. The renewal with Aldethax Freight closes at $12.7 million a year, 10 percent below the last contract.